ISLAMABAD: Chairman Parliamentary Committee on National Security (PCNS) Mian Raza Rabbani on Wednesday said that all decisions would be taken in larger interest of the country.

Talking to a private television channel, he said that the committee is discussing different matters of national interest and added that all the steps would be taken in consultations with participants of the committee.

Replying to a question about JUI-F chief Maulana Fazlur Rehman’s decision to end the boycott of the PCNS meetings, he said that the step would further strengthen democracy and national institutions.

Welcoming the positive gesture of the JUI-F chief, he said that all the political parties are united on major national issues.

Replying to another question regarding Nato supply, he said “No comments can be made on the Nato supply issue before the final recommendations of participants of the committee.”
